Compartir a través de


ServerSocketFactory.CreateServerSocket Método

Definición

Sobrecargas

CreateServerSocket()

Devuelve un socket de servidor sin enlazar.

CreateServerSocket(Int32)

Devuelve un socket de servidor enlazado al puerto especificado.

CreateServerSocket(Int32, Int32)

Devuelve un socket de servidor enlazado al puerto especificado y usa el trabajo pendiente de conexión especificado.

CreateServerSocket(Int32, Int32, InetAddress)

Devuelve un socket de servidor enlazado al puerto especificado, con un trabajo pendiente de escucha y una dirección IP local especificados.

CreateServerSocket()

Devuelve un socket de servidor sin enlazar.

[Android.Runtime.Register("createServerSocket", "()Ljava/net/ServerSocket;", "GetCreateServerSocketHandler")]
public virtual Java.Net.ServerSocket? CreateServerSocket ();
[<Android.Runtime.Register("createServerSocket", "()Ljava/net/ServerSocket;", "GetCreateServerSocketHandler")>]
abstract member CreateServerSocket : unit -> Java.Net.ServerSocket
override this.CreateServerSocket : unit -> Java.Net.ServerSocket

Devoluciones

el socket sin enlazar

Atributos

Excepciones

si se produce un error al crear un nuevo socket de servidor.

Comentarios

Devuelve un socket de servidor sin enlazar. El socket se configura con las opciones de socket (como el tiempo de espera de aceptación) dada a esta fábrica.

Documentación de Java para javax.net.ServerSocketFactory.createServerSocket().

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.

Se aplica a

CreateServerSocket(Int32)

Devuelve un socket de servidor enlazado al puerto especificado.

[Android.Runtime.Register("createServerSocket", "(I)Ljava/net/ServerSocket;", "GetCreateServerSocket_IHandler")]
public abstract Java.Net.ServerSocket? CreateServerSocket (int port);
[<Android.Runtime.Register("createServerSocket", "(I)Ljava/net/ServerSocket;", "GetCreateServerSocket_IHandler")>]
abstract member CreateServerSocket : int -> Java.Net.ServerSocket

Parámetros

port
Int32

puerto al que se va a escuchar

Devoluciones

el ServerSocket

Atributos

Excepciones

si se produce un error al crear un nuevo socket de servidor.

Comentarios

Devuelve un socket de servidor enlazado al puerto especificado. El socket se configura con las opciones de socket (como el tiempo de espera de aceptación) dada a esta fábrica.

Si hay un administrador de seguridad, se llama a su checkListen método con el port argumento como argumento para asegurarse de que se permite la operación. Esto podría dar lugar a una excepción SecurityException.

Documentación de Java para javax.net.ServerSocketFactory.createServerSocket(int).

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.

Se aplica a

CreateServerSocket(Int32, Int32)

Devuelve un socket de servidor enlazado al puerto especificado y usa el trabajo pendiente de conexión especificado.

[Android.Runtime.Register("createServerSocket", "(II)Ljava/net/ServerSocket;", "GetCreateServerSocket_IIHandler")]
public abstract Java.Net.ServerSocket? CreateServerSocket (int port, int backlog);
[<Android.Runtime.Register("createServerSocket", "(II)Ljava/net/ServerSocket;", "GetCreateServerSocket_IIHandler")>]
abstract member CreateServerSocket : int * int -> Java.Net.ServerSocket

Parámetros

port
Int32

puerto al que se va a escuchar

backlog
Int32

cuántas conexiones se ponen en cola

Devoluciones

el ServerSocket

Atributos

Excepciones

si se produce un error al crear un nuevo socket de servidor.

Comentarios

Devuelve un socket de servidor enlazado al puerto especificado y usa el trabajo pendiente de conexión especificado. El socket se configura con las opciones de socket (como el tiempo de espera de aceptación) dada a esta fábrica.

El backlog argumento debe ser un valor positivo mayor que 0. Si el valor pasado es igual o menor que 0, se asume el valor predeterminado.

Si hay un administrador de seguridad, se llama a su checkListen método con el port argumento como argumento para asegurarse de que se permite la operación. Esto podría dar lugar a una excepción SecurityException.

Documentación de Java para javax.net.ServerSocketFactory.createServerSocket(int, int).

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.

Se aplica a

CreateServerSocket(Int32, Int32, InetAddress)

Devuelve un socket de servidor enlazado al puerto especificado, con un trabajo pendiente de escucha y una dirección IP local especificados.

[Android.Runtime.Register("createServerSocket", "(IILjava/net/InetAddress;)Ljava/net/ServerSocket;", "GetCreateServerSocket_IILjava_net_InetAddress_Handler")]
public abstract Java.Net.ServerSocket? CreateServerSocket (int port, int backlog, Java.Net.InetAddress? ifAddress);
[<Android.Runtime.Register("createServerSocket", "(IILjava/net/InetAddress;)Ljava/net/ServerSocket;", "GetCreateServerSocket_IILjava_net_InetAddress_Handler")>]
abstract member CreateServerSocket : int * int * Java.Net.InetAddress -> Java.Net.ServerSocket

Parámetros

port
Int32

puerto al que se va a escuchar

backlog
Int32

cuántas conexiones se ponen en cola

ifAddress
InetAddress

la dirección de la interfaz de red que se va a usar

Devoluciones

el ServerSocket

Atributos

Excepciones

si se produce un error al crear un nuevo socket de servidor.

Comentarios

Devuelve un socket de servidor enlazado al puerto especificado, con un trabajo pendiente de escucha y una dirección IP local especificados.

El ifAddress argumento se puede usar en un host hospedado múltiple para un ServerSocket que solo aceptará solicitudes de conexión a una de sus direcciones. Si ifAddress es null, aceptará conexiones en todas las direcciones locales. El socket se configura con las opciones de socket (como el tiempo de espera de aceptación) dada a esta fábrica.

El backlog argumento debe ser un valor positivo mayor que 0. Si el valor pasado es igual o menor que 0, se asume el valor predeterminado.

Si hay un administrador de seguridad, se llama a su checkListen método con el port argumento como argumento para asegurarse de que se permite la operación. Esto podría dar lugar a una excepción SecurityException.

Documentación de Java para javax.net.ServerSocketFactory.createServerSocket(int, int, java.net.InetAddress).

Las partes de esta página son modificaciones basadas en el trabajo creado y compartido por el proyecto de código abierto de Android y se usan según los términos descritos en la licencia de atribución de Creative Commons 2.5.

Se aplica a